Cognizant Technology Solutions Corp (CTSH) Partners with NVIDIA to Enhance AI Adoption

New AI Solutions to Drive Cross-Industry Transformation and Efficiency

Author's Avatar
Mar 25, 2025

Cognizant Technology Solutions Corp (CTSH, Financial) announced on March 25, 2025, its collaboration with NVIDIA to advance AI adoption across various industries. The partnership focuses on developing solutions in five key areas: enterprise AI agents, industry-specific large language models (LLMs), digital twins for smart manufacturing, foundational AI infrastructure, and the Cognizant Neuro AI platform. These initiatives aim to accelerate AI integration and business transformation for global clients by leveraging NVIDIA's AI technology.
